Monkeys stops gathering items for crafting tables.
I have a supply chain set up where the monkeys will gather supplies from one of many chests and set them on crafting tables, then a crafting monkey will use those items to create something. Afterwards the newly created object is picked up by another monkey and dropped into a chest.

I have a few crafting benches set up and a forge, each with an item waiting for the required items.
Sometime during my game the monkeys that gather the items and place them on to the tables simply stopped doing their assigned task. reassigning them the task of gathering the items does not help at all. They simply sit there as if they are unable to find the proper items.

Moving the chests does not seem to help nor does moving an item from one chest to another. Before they stopped working I noticed there was a bit of a strange issue. The gatherer monkeys would stop working and attempt to attend to a pre-placed fire pit (The firepit was outside an orc hut). I already have two other firepits in my base. One is a simple firepit and the other is a fire pit with a pot. If I used wood to relight the fire pits (all of them) the gatherer monkeys would get back to work. For some reason this no longer works..

Frisky-Lime Jan 14, 2022 @ 7:44am 
This seems to be an issue with calling them away from the area they last did a task in. If you press Q and all them over with S, they simply won't do the task assigned to them even if there is a place they can do said task right in front of them if they area you called them away from is too far away from where they previously did that same task. I also had an issue with multiple monkeys doing the same task as well. I can't seem to get more than one monkey to be a crafter, and more than one to be a deliverer. Only one will do the task, and the others will just stand there and be useless even if there are multiple crafting projects available to them.
